Update
We continue to work with Google engineers to address this issue. All data we collected from our customers has been passed along to Google - progress has been made and a fix may be out soon. To summarize customer data reported to us, the v109 issue is only impacting 32-bit Chromebooks. 64-bit Chromebooks of the same make and model are not experiencing issues.

Update
We reported earlier that the issue appeared to only impact Lenovo devices. We recently received reports of the v109 issue also impacting non-Lenovo devices. All devices experiencing the issue are 32-bit Chromebooks. 64-bit Chromebooks of the same make and model are not experiencing issues. We've also received news that rolling back the v109 update addresses the issue. We will continue to post updates when available. Thank you.

Monitoring
We've received a few reports from our customers regarding issues with ClassLink as the Google IDP for Chromebooks. It seems the latest Chromebook update is causing an issue with the IDP integration, causing crashes. At this point we recommend to refrain from installing the latest Chromebook update (v109). If possible, downgrade to the previous version. Thank you.
